Even though Ryan Timmons failed to make a couple of key catches, including one in the end zone, Kentucky offensive coordinator Neal Brown said he was “proud” of the way the sophomore receiver played against No. 1 Mississippi State.

“He had over 100 yards. Obviously he left two plays out there. He’s a big-time player. We really count on him to be a big-time player. As far as how he played without the ball, that’s my main concern. I can’t really evaluate that till after the game,” Brown said.

‘I know he’s capable of making big plays. I know that. He’s done that. We’ve got to get him using is hands. The last one in the end zone, that’s a difficult play. I’d love for him to make it, but that’s a difficult play. The 3rd-and-4 is the one I think if he just puts his hands in front, catches it with his hands rather than his body, I think that’s one he makes.

“But I will not lose confidence in him. Hopefully when I turn on that video I see him blocking, I see him playing the way we want to be played. Here’s what I tell him: the video tells your story. You are who you are on video. That goes out to everybody we play.”
